Kyle Walker Sparks Winning Mentality at AC Milan in Coppa Italia Triumph Over Roma

Date:

Kyle Walker’s Impact at AC Milan: A Winning Mentality in Action

Kyle Walker’s move to AC Milan on loan from Manchester City has been closely scrutinized, with expectations riding high on his ability to instill a winning mentality within the club. His recent performance during the Coppa Italia quarter-final against Roma not only showcased his individual skills but also highlighted his leadership qualities, contributing to Milan’s 3-1 victory and a place in the semi-finals.

The Significance of Walker’s Transfer

Walker, a seasoned veteran with a remarkable trophy haul at Manchester City, was brought to AC Milan during a time of transition for the club. Historically, AC Milan is one of Italy’s most successful teams, but recent years have seen a decline in their fortunes. His presence is intended to reinvigorate a squad that has struggled to maintain consistency. The expectation is that Walker’s experience and winning mindset will be contagious, encouraging younger players to elevate their performances.

In the match against Roma, Walker’s influence was felt both on and off the pitch. Despite a challenging second half where Milan conceded a goal shortly after the break, Walker remained vocal, urging his teammates to maintain composure. His assertive reminder, “It’s 0-0, we keep going,” as he walked down the tunnel, exemplifies the kind of mentality that Milan hopes to embody moving forward.

Tammy Abraham’s Stellar Performance

While Walker’s leadership was crucial, the spotlight shone brightly on Tammy Abraham, who scored two goals and played a pivotal role in Milan’s success. His first goal came from a well-placed header, and his second was a clinical finish after being set up by Theo Hernandez. Abraham’s performance not only secured Milan’s lead but also demonstrated the kind of attacking prowess that can propel the team further in the tournament.

Abraham’s dual role as a player on loan from Roma added layers of drama to the encounter. Despite his outstanding performance, he faced hostility from the visiting fans who booed him throughout the match. In an emotional post-match reflection, Abraham expressed his surprise and disappointment at the reaction from Roma supporters, emphasizing his deep connection to the club. His decision not to celebrate his goals underscored his respect for the team he helped to elevate just a season prior.

Navigating Challenges: The Second Half

The match took a precarious turn when Milan conceded a goal shortly after halftime, which could have derailed their momentum. However, the introduction of João Félix proved decisive. Just 12 minutes after coming off the bench, the Portuguese international restored Milan’s two-goal advantage with a deft chip over the Roma goalkeeper. This moment was crucial not just for the match, but also for Félix’s confidence as he settled into his new environment.

Looking Ahead: Season Implications

With this victory, AC Milan is now just one match away from reaching the Coppa Italia final, a competition they haven’t won since 2003. The anticipation surrounding their performance is palpable as they prepare for their upcoming Serie A clash against Empoli. Currently sitting eighth in the league, Milan will be eager to climb the standings and secure a spot in European competitions for the next season.

Walker’s integration into the squad and his ability to galvanize teammates will be pivotal as the team navigates this critical juncture in the season. The upcoming matches could very well define not only their campaign this year but also set the tone for the club’s ambitions moving forward.
